Foundation Settlement Repair in Greenville, SC

Foundation settlement repair services address issues related to the shifting or sinking of a property's foundation, which can lead to uneven floors, cracked walls, and structural instability. These projects typically involve assessing the extent of the settlement, identifying the underlying causes such as soil movement or moisture changes, and implementing solutions like piering, underpinning, or stabilization techniques to restore the foundation’s integrity. Homeowners considering foundation repair often want to understand the scope of work required, the types of methods used, and how the repairs will impact their property’s safety and long-term stability.

Before requesting foundation settlement repair, property owners should gather information about the signs of foundation movement, such as cracks in walls or uneven flooring, and consider any previous issues with soil or drainage around the property. It is also helpful to understand the potential causes of settlement in the area and to seek a thorough assessment to determine the most appropriate repair strategy. Clear communication about expectations and a detailed explanation of the proposed solutions can assist homeowners in making informed decisions about restoring their property’s stability.

Project Types

Common Foundation Settlement Repair Jobs

Foundation Repair - stabilizes and restores the integrity of uneven or cracked foundations.

Pier and Beam Repair - addresses settling or shifting in homes with pier and beam foundations.

Slab Jacking - lifts and levels sunken concrete slabs to prevent further damage.

Wall Reinforcement - strengthens bowed or cracked basement walls to prevent collapse.

Crack Repair - seals foundation cracks to prevent water intrusion and structural issues.

Drainage Solutions - improves yard and foundation drainage to reduce settlement risks.

FAQ

Foundation Settlement Repair Questions

What causes foundation settlement? Foundation settlement can result from soil movement, moisture changes, or poor construction, leading to uneven shifting of the foundation.

How can I tell if my foundation is settling? Signs include cracks in walls or floors, sticking doors or windows, and uneven or sloping floors.

What types of repair methods are used for settlement issues? Repairs often involve underpinning, piering, or stabilization to lift and support the foundation.

Is foundation settlement a common problem in Greenville? Yes, foundation settlement can occur in Greenville due to soil conditions and weather patterns affecting the ground beneath properties.
